UniApp是一个基于Vue.js开发的跨平台应用框架,可以快速开发出同时支持多个平台(包括微信小程序、App、H5等)的应用程序。对于那些想要将自己的应用程序同时发布到多个平台的开发者来说,UniApp无疑是一个完美的选择。那么,接下来我们就来详细介绍下UniApp开发小程序的全部课程。
一、UniApp开发环境搭建
在开始开发之前,我们首先要搭建UniApp的开发环境。首先要安装Node.js和Vue.js,然后再安装UniApp的命令行工具,最后就可以创建新的UniApp项目了。
二、UniApp项目结构介绍
一个UniApp项目主要由pages、components、static、App.vue、main.js和manifest.json等几个文件组成,其中pages文件夹是用来存放所有的页面的,components文件夹是用来存放组件的,static文件夹是用来存放静态文件的,而App.vue就是整个应用程序的入口文件,main.js是程序的主入口文件,而manifest.json则是应用程序的配置文件。
三、UniApp组件的使用和开发
UniApp中内置了丰富的组件,包括视图组件、表单组件、媒体组件等等,可以满足开发者的大部分需求。开发者也可以根据自己的需求编写自定义组件。
四、小程序的API使用和开发
作为一个小程序开发框架,UniApp同样也支持小程序的API接口。通过调用这些API接口,开发者可以实现消息推送、支付、授权登录等功能。
五、UniApp打包和发布
打包和发布是UniApp开发的重要部分,开发者应该掌握这方面的知识。UniApp在打包时支持多种平台,开发者可以根据自己的需要选择相应的平台进行打包。
以上就是UniApp开发小程序的全部课程。通过学习这些知识,开发者可以快速地掌握UniApp框架的基本原理,以及开发小程序的方法和技巧。同时也能够开发出同时支持多个平台的应用程序,提升应用程序的用户覆盖率,为自己带来更多的商业机会。